CSWC DIAMOND LEAF AWARDS 2025 – CELEBRATING EXCELLENCE AND PASSION BEHIND THE CHAMPIONSHIP

Every season, the Cigar Smoking World Championship (CSWC) honors those whose passion, dedication, and spirit elevate this global community beyond the competition itself.

At the Grand Final 2025 in Split, two outstanding contributors were recognized with the prestigious CSWC Diamond Leaf Awards — one of the highest honors in the world of slow smoking.


THE BEST QUALIFICATION EVENT – ITALY, BERGAMO

The Italian Team, led by Enrico Maria Puglisi and CSWC ambassador Gino Iannillo, received the Diamond Leaf Award for the Best Qualification Event of 2025.

Their two-day CSWC Festival in Bergamo became an instant legend — a flawless blend of Italian charm, organizational mastery, and pure cigar passion.


Competitors and Italian judges from across Italy gathered for an event that redefined how a national qualification should look and feel. From a stunning gala dinner with special cigar presentations to a luxury morning session featuring ultra-limited cigars paired with an elegant breakfast, everything reflected the dedication of the Italian CSWC family.


Supported by the national judge team who made an amazing prequalifying season like no other — Aurelio, Alberto, Fabio, Francesco and ambassador Gino— Enrico transformed the final Italian event into a model of excellence.


THE BEST AMBASSADOR – ANA RONCEVIC

The Diamond Leaf Award for Best Ambassador was presented to Ana Roncevic, one of the founding pillars of CSWC and a key member of the Club Mareva and CSWC core team.

For years, Ana has played a crucial role in spreading the championship globally — linking the world of cigars with the world of luxury through her professionalism, grace, and unique connections.


As a Master of Ceremony and one of the most recognizable faces of CSWC, she has represented the championship’s spirit of elegance, unity, and friendship across continents.


Her dedication has been instrumental in the growth of both CSWC and Club Mareva, helping the championship reach the level of international prestige it enjoys today.

A MOMENT OF LEGENDS


This year’s Diamond Leaf Awards ceremony was made even more meaningful by the presence of two true legends of the CSWC family — Petteri Patjas and Ivan Mazuranic — who had the honor of presenting the awards on stage.


Both men embody the history and values of Club Mareva and the championship itself.

Petteri Patjas , a long-time ambassador of CSWC, was one of the first recipients of the Diamond Leaf Award for Best CSWC Ambassador in the world — a title that recognized his pioneering work and lifelong passion for CSWC and Club Mareva


Ivan Mazuranic, Honorable President of Club Mareva, represents the foundation and tradition of the club where CSWC was born — a symbol of leadership and friendship within the global cigar community.


Their presence on stage transformed the ceremony into a symbolic bridge between CSWC’s origins and its future — a moment where legacy and new achievements stood side by side.


Both honorees — the Italian Team and Ana Roncevic — received exclusive gifts from Cuervo y Sobrinos, S.T. Dupont, and Les Fines Lames, specially crafted for the Diamond Leaf Award winners.


“The Diamond Leaf Award is not only about achievements — it’s about heart, loyalty, and the power of friendship,” said CSWC Founder Marko Bilic. “Enrico, Gino, their Italian team, and Ana are all examples of what makes CSWC so unique: dedication and support, loyalty and friendship that unite people from all over the world.”
